## Narrative

Employee was installing a braking system on a stretch wrap machine, he was stripping the cabling in the unit.  He nicked his left index finger with a utility knife.  He did not report it because the cut was small, a few days later he felt it became infected and seeked medical attention.  It was determined that the cut had become infected and prescribed medication for treatment.
